Output 1841d709c1200a7616cf41823b871c47c53a7112f12b8e656623a61b7d5e080a:6

value
575553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8393577683f5df6db5f773d912cfd8dffd4afbe OP_EQUAL
address
3KwhbrHqDHU8MLoxn2rKLC61onpsLqQVYN
transaction
1841d709c1200a7616cf41823b871c47c53a7112f12b8e656623a61b7d5e080a
spent
true